All rules are the same as always so I'm not going to post them. Instead we will just get right to making the Crazy Patch Block.

There is nothing to buy. Just go to your stach of smaller scraps. We will be making a block of material in order to cut out a 12 1/2' square. This block is not done the regular way with a foundation.

Go to your stach, pull out a dozen or so pieces of material. Nothing has to match or be cut at this time. I Try not to use the same material more than twice in any one block. Do not match color or design.

Here goes: Pick up 2 pieces of material and fronts together, sew a straight line. Cut along the seam at 1/4" and press to one side. Set the left overs aside and pick out another piece of material. What you will be doing is building around the 2 pieces you already sewed togeather. But try not to sew in a square. Use an angled line. Lay right sides together and sew the seam. Same Steps as before. Keep going until you can cut a 12 1/2' square.
